Understanding Stimulant Addiction and Brain Chemistry
Stimulants, such as cocaine, methamphetamine, prescription drugs like Adderall, marijuana and even caffeine and chocolate exert their effects by dramatically altering the brain's delicate chemical balance. These substances primarily target the dopamine system, flooding the brain with unnaturally high levels of this "feel-good" neurotransmitter. Over time, chronic stimulant use can lead to significant disruptions in the brain's natural ability to produce and regulate neurotransmitters.
The most common neurotransmitter imbalances associated with stimulant addiction are the catecholamines that consists of dopamine, norepinephrine and epinephrine (adrenaline).:
1. Dopamine depletion: Prolonged stimulant use can exhaust the brain's dopamine reserves, leading to anhedonia (inability to feel pleasure), apathy, depression, lack of energy, boredom, lack of focus (easily distractible) and intense cravings for stimulants and thrills.
2. Norepinephrine dysregulation: Stimulants also affect norepinephrine levels, which can result in anxiety, irritability, and sleep disturbances.
3. Serotonin imbalance: While not the primary target of stimulants, serotonin levels can be indirectly affected, potentially contributing to mood disorders and sleep issues.
These neurochemical imbalances present significant challenges in recovery. Without addressing the underlying brain chemistry issues, individuals may struggle with persistent cravings, mood swings, and cognitive difficulties, increasing the risk of relapse.
Introduction to Amino Acid Therapy
Amino acid therapy is a nutritional approach that aims to restore balance to the brain's neurotransmitter systems by providing the essential building blocks needed for their production. Amino acids are the fundamental building blocks of proteins and play crucial roles in neurotransmitter synthesis and other bodily functions.
In the context of addiction recovery, amino acid therapy works by supplying specific amino acids that serve as precursors to key neurotransmitters. By providing these precursors in therapeutic doses, the brain is given the raw materials it needs to rebuild, rebalance and replenish the depleted neurotransmitter systems.
The benefits of amino acid therapy in addiction recovery are numerous:
1. Reduced cravings and withdrawal symptoms
2. Improved mood and emotional stability
3. Enhanced cognitive function and focus
4. Better sleep quality
5. Increased energy and motivation
By addressing the underlying neurochemical imbalances, amino acid therapy can help create a more stable foundation for long-term recovery.
Specific Amino Acids Used in Stimulant Addiction Recovery
When it comes to treating stimulant addiction, certain amino acids play particularly important roles. The primary focus is often on supporting the dopamine system, which is heavily impacted by stimulant use.
Tyrosine is one of the most crucial amino acids in stimulant addiction recovery. As a precursor to dopamine, tyrosine supplementation can help replenish depleted dopamine stores and support the brain's natural production of this essential neurotransmitter. By addressing dopamine deficiency, tyrosine can help alleviate symptoms of anhedonia, fatigue and reduce cravings for stimulants.
Other supportive amino acids and other nutrients commonly used in stimulant addiction recovery include:
1. L-Phenylalanine (DLPA): A precursor to Tyrosine and dopamine that can help boost mood and energy levels and help with chronic pain.
2. 5-HTP or Tryptophan: A precursor to serotonin that can help improve mood and sleep quality.
3. GABA: An inhibitory neurotransmitter that can help reduce anxiety and promote relaxation.
4. L-Glutamine: Supports overall brain health, stabilizes blood sugar and greatly reduces cravings for stimulants,sugar and carbohydrates, which are all common in early recovery.
5. B Vitamins: Specifically B3 and B6 are essential cofactors in neurotransmitter production, to provide the body with energy and overall brain health.
6. Vitamin C: Supports adrenal function and helps the body cope with stress, it is a crucial component of helping Tyrosine and L-Phenylalanine metabolize, and helps ease the symptoms of withdrawal.
7. Omega-3 fatty acids: Promotes brain health, helps reduce inflammation, lowers cholesterol and helps combat depression.

Potential Challenges and Considerations in Amino Acid Therapy
While amino acid therapy can be highly effective, it's important to note that individual responses can vary. Some clients may experience rapid improvements, while others may require more time and adjustments to their protocol to see significant benefits.
Professional guidance is crucial in amino acid therapy. The dosages and combinations of amino acids need to be carefully calibrated to each individual's needs. Additionally, potential interactions with medications need to be considered.
